Resinzwood Limited Safety Data Sheet 

PRODUCT: Resinzwood Ultra-Fast Part A (uses: high build glaze on timber)

FDA – UE Approved  

Manufacturer: Resinzwood Limited 

Address: Head Office 410 Linwood Avenue Bromley Christchurch

Emergency Contact: 

NZ NaƟonal Poisons InformaƟon Centre 0800 764 766 

2.HAZARD IDENTIFICATION  

GHS ClassificaƟon:  

-Acute toxicity Oral Category D (6.1D) 

 - Acute toxicity InhalaƟon Category E (6.1E) 

- Skin sensiƟzaƟon: Category1 (6.5B) 

 -Corrosive Dermal Category B (8.2B) 

 - Corrosive Ocular Category A (8.3A) 

- Chronic aquaƟc toxicity: Category2 (9.1A) 

GHS Label Elements: 

 Hazard Symbols Signal Words -Danger   

Hazard Statements.

-H302 Harmful if swallowed. 

- H315 Causes skin irritaƟon  

- H317 May cause an allergic skin reacƟon 

- H319 Causes serious eye irritaƟon 

-H333 May be harmful if inhaled 

- H410 is Very Toxic to aquatic life with long-lasting effects

3.CO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S  

Chemical Name CAS number Content % 2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l) propane 1675-54-3 >60%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derives 68609-97-2 1 - 5% Formaldehyde polymer with (chloromethyl)oxirane 9003-36-5 5-10% and phenol 

C9branchedalkylphenol 84852-15-3 1-5 % Bisphenol A epichlorohydrin polymer 25068-38-6 10-30%  

4. FIRST-AID MEASURES

A. Eye Contact 

 Do not rub your eyes. Immediately flush your e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es and call a doctor.  

- Go to the hospital immediately if symptoms (flare, irritation) occur. 

- Remove contact lenses if worn. 

B. Skin Contact 

- Flush skin with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es while removing contaminated clothing and shoes.  

- Go to the hospital immediately if symptoms (flare, irritation) occur.  

- Wash thoroughly after handling. 

- Chemical burns must be treated promptly by a physician.  

- Wash clothing before reuse. 

C. Inhalation Contact 

Remove the victim to fresh air and keep them at rest in a position comfortable for breathing. If breathing is absent, irregular, or respiratory arrest occurs, artificial respiration or oxygen should be provided by trained personnel. It may be dangerous to the person providing aid to give m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. If unconscious, place in the recovery position and get medical attention immediately. Maintain an open airway.  Loosen tight clothing such as a collar, belt, or waistband. 

D. Inges Ɵon Contact 

Get medical attention immediately. Wash out mouth with water. Remove dentures, if any. Remove the victim to fresh air and keep them at rest comfortably for breathing. If the material has been swallowed and the exposed person is conscious, drink small quantities of water. Stop if the exposed person feels sick, as vomiting may be dangerous. Do not induce vomiting unless medical personnel instruct it.  If vomiting occurs, the head should be kept low so that vomit does not enter the lungs. Chemical burns must be treated promptly by a physician.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. If unconscious, place in the recovery position and get medical attention immediately. Maintain an open airway.  Loosen tight clothing such as a collar, belt, or waistband.

11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ION 

A. Information on the likely routes of exposure 

 (Respiratory tracts) - not available 

(Oral) -not available 

(Eye, Skin) 

- Causes serious eye irritation  

 - Causes skin irritation  

- May cause an allergic skin reaction 

B. Delayed and immediate effects and also chronic effects from short and long-term exposure 

 ○Acute toxicity  

 Oral - ATE MIX (Acute toxicity esƟmate): ATEmix > 5000mg/kg 

- [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: LD50 > 1000 / Rat (NLM)  

- [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: LD50 = 17100 / Rat (Thomson) 

 Dermal - ATE MIX: ATEmix > 5000mg/kg 

- [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: LD50 > 20000 / Rabbit (NLM) 

 Inhalant - ATE MIX : Not available 

○ Skin corrosion/irritation -can cause skin irritation 

○ Serious eye damage/irritation -causes serious eye damage and/or irritation 

○ Respiratory sensitization -not available 

○ Skin sensitization - May cause an allergic skin reaction

 Carcinogenicity -IARC, OSHA, ACGIH, NTP, EU CLP - not available  ○ Germ cell mutagenicity - not available 

○ Reproductive toxicity -not available 

○ STOT-(Specific Target Organ Toxicity )- single exposure -not available 

○ STOT-repeated exposure -not available 

○ Aspiration hazard -not available 

12.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ION

A. Ecotoxicity 

○ Fish - - [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: LC50 0.002 /ℓ 96 hr (EsƟmate) 

○ Crustaceans - [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: EC50 1.7 /ℓ 48 hr (NITE)  - [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: LC50 0.003 /ℓ 48 hr (Estimate) 

○ Algae- [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: EC50 0.003 /ℓ 96 hr (Estimate) B. Persistence and degradability 

○ Persistence- [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: log Kow = 2.821 (Estimate)  - [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: log Kow 7.25 (Estimate) 

○ Degradability - Not available 

C Bioaccumulative potential 

○ Bioaccumulative potential  

- [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: BCF 0.56 ~ 0.67 (Exposure concentraƟons:10ug/l, 5.6<=  BCF=<6.8(Exposure concentraƟons:1ug/l)) (NITE)  

- [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: BCF 934.9 (Estimate) 

○ Biodegration 

- [2,2-Bis(4'-glycidyloxyphenyl)propane] : 0 (%) 28 day (NITE) 

D. Mobility in soil 

- [Oxirane, mono[(alkyl(C=12-14)oxy)methyl] derivs.] : Koc = 12830

14. TRANSPORT INFORMATION  

Hazard Class 9 Packing Group III UN Number 3082  

Proper Shipping Name: ENVIRONMENTALLY HAZARDOUS SUBSTANCES, LIQUID, N.O.S.(Diglycidyl   ether of bisphenol A 

Marine Pollutant
